Effective reading intervention is informed by assessment.   The purpose of this training is to provide teachers with a series of formal and informal reading assessments for use with students.  Each assessment measures critical research-based reading skills and all are quick, reliable, and easy to use.  The teachers will receive the resource that includes these valuable assessments to assist in the identification and targeting of instructional needs, monitoring student reading development, and planning appropriate intervention instruction.
